The written read

An AI review of this specific list, generated by its owner. Bracket 2 — Core.

Mahadi is the hub for a death-to-treasure / artifact-value strategy in this build: the 99 supplies lots of creatures that generate value when they die (Pitiless Plunderer, recurring bodies, token makers) along with multiple sacrifice outlets and graveyard recursion pieces (Victimize, Reanimate, Living Death, Ghoulcaller Gisa). The commander lets those recurring death events and artifact/treasure sources translate into ongoing resource advantage, which the deck then converts into game-ending actions — either by generating a huge pool of treasure/black mana (feeding Black Market, Treasure Vault and large X spells) or by repeatedly reanimating and routing damage through damage-on-entry/exit sources (Warstorm Surge, Pyrohemia, Goldspan Dragon and artifact damage engines). In short, Mahadi turns each creature death and artifact/treasure trigger into fuel for big turns that close the game with burst damage or an overwhelming mana lead to cast multiple finishers.
